Soft switching multi-phase boost converter for photovoltaic system
In this paper, we proposed soft switching multi-phase boost converter. A high efficiency power conversion device is required to obtain constant voltage from solar cells of which output voltage fluctuates very severely by irradiance and temperature. Using the proposed converter, we can control input voltage that fluctuates within operation range to constant output voltage, and it can reduce input current ripple and output voltage ripple. In addition, using ZVS (zero voltage switching) and ZCS (zero current switching), switching losses are reduced. We performed simulation and experiment for the proposed soft switching multi-phase boost converter.
